Abstract

A query progress indicator that provides an indication to a user of the progress of a query being executed on a database. The indication of the progress of the query allows the user to decide whether the query should be allowed to complete or should be aborted. One method that may be used to estimate the progress of a query that is being executed on a database defines a model of work performed during execution of a query. The total amount of work that will be performed during execution of the query is estimated according to the model. The amount of work performed at a given point during execution of the query is estimated according to the model. The progress of the query is estimated using the estimated amount of work at the given point in time and the estimated total amount of work. This estimated progress of query execution may be provided to the user.
